Where to go if there is a tsunmi?

A good way to stay in a safe place is to find high ground. Water may be rising in level for a long time after tsunami, so trying to find a strong and tall building is a good option.

How can people prepare for a tsunmi?

-- If you have a choice, live inland, not near the coast.-- If you have a choice, live on high ground, not low ground.-- Make an escape plan, but be aware that everybody else around youwill also be trying to get away fast, just as you will, and traffic may beslow.
